Yvonne Böhler (born May 24, 1941 in Basel ) is a Swiss photographer. She specializes in photographing writers. After completing her training at the interpreting school in Zurich, she worked as a copywriter and translator. During a stay in the USA, she completed a photo training at the State University of New York , Binghamton. Today she lives in Zurich and Sonzier ( Canton Vaud ) as a freelance photographer.

Publications

  • The mirrored me. German-speaking Swiss writers of our time in words and pictures. Photographed portraits by Yvonne Böhler. Preface by Peter von Matt . Benziger Verlag, Zurich 1990, ISBN 3-545-36487-9 .
  • Voix et visages. Ecrivains romands. Editions ZOE, Chêne-Bourg 1996, ISBN 2-88182-274-6 .
